Output 3efde5beb72552e61855964d5ecad75b10068ea56faed58bb435dbefa4836824:0

value
143044229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b184edc4ec3d0bc2ded828255fb35b417beb81d OP_EQUAL
address
35ct6kBXSDiKwXT1tvtmJtB7BHWSZgbZaL
transaction
3efde5beb72552e61855964d5ecad75b10068ea56faed58bb435dbefa4836824
spent
true